How come i recived this email after the orignal comes to my email box?

This is an automatically generated Delivery Status Notification

Delivery to the following recipient failed permanently:

myemailaddress

Technical details of permanent failure:
PERM_FAILURE: SMTP Error (state 9): 553 5.3.0 <(myemailaddress>... Unknown
User



This is my email address but only certain emails come threw. People are
telling me that when they send an email it bounces back to them. How do i fix
this and the problem above?
Ps I did not display my email address.
 
R

Roady [MVP]

For your sending issue. Make sure you've got your SMTP server configured
correctly. You may need to select to use authentication on the outgoing
(SMTP) server. Account Settings-> More Settings...

For the receiving issue.
When they send to you is bounces? That is an ISP issue. You'll need the full
DNR the senders receive back when reporting it to your ISP.
